Ed Fury

Ed Fury (actually Edmund Holovchik; born June 6 1928) is an American bodybuilder and actor.

Life

Already at school Fury began weight training and took since the beginning of the 1950s part in bodybuilding competitions, turned narrow films on the subject and was cover model various magazines.

His acting career began on Broadway (for example, in Fanny ( musical) ) and led to small roles in big-budget films such as Athena (film), Demetrius and the Gladiators or Abbott and Costello Go to Mars; later, the roles have been greater, but smaller films, such as The Wild Women of Wongo (1958). He has also received television roles ( My Little Margie ).

In 1960, Fury Hollywood to participate in Italy the success of the Peplum films; this was his first film, Ursus in the kingdom of the Amazons. After a series of these films, he returned mid-1960s back to the U.S., but took the following decade, only occasional roles. His only film since 1978, the trash- movie Dinosaur Valley Girls of 1996.
